Common Electronic Harness Failure Causes

Electronic harnesses are wires that electronically control input and output. It sets up a bridge of communication between two or more isolated electronic circuits, so that current can flow and various functions of electronic equipment can be realized. Because of the large amount and wide range of use of wire harnesses, we often find various failures of wire harnesses during use. Correctly understanding the causes of failures can help us maintain equipment and reduce equipment repair costs.

Common electronic harness failure causes include:

1. Natural aging or damage. The use time of the electronic wiring harness exceeds the service life, the insulation layer of the wiring harness begins to crack slowly, and the mechanical strength begins to decrease.

Second, the wiring harness terminal oxidation. When the terminal of the wire harness is completely oxidized or deformed, it will also cause poor contact or short circuit of the wire harness, thereby causing the wire harness to fail.

3. Failure of electrical equipment. The overload operation and short circuit of electrical equipment can easily lead to the failure of the wiring harness.

Fourth, human reasons. The last cause of failure is improper human operation, such as unreasonable wiring harness installation position, incorrect wiring between wiring harness and electrical equipment, damage to wiring harness components during maintenance, etc.
